Output e8ab3593d900f19cbaece80de9854c18a721533b5a30e1b79f60bae15335c9be:1

value
4368000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40d9ed68cc6278568d838d55be9411adb3d681ad OP_EQUAL
address
37bvEgSGYYajkysXsw1qz4AG6DYAfdPVDc
transaction
e8ab3593d900f19cbaece80de9854c18a721533b5a30e1b79f60bae15335c9be
spent
true